Product details
The Puma Deviate NITRO Elite 4 running shoes are specifically designed for competitions, offering an outstanding combination of lightness and responsiveness. Equipped with innovative NITROFOAM Elite technology, these shoes provide excellent cushioning that minimizes impact while running and ensures a dynamic running feel. The revamped PWRPLATE made of carbon fiber stabilizes the midsole and maximizes energy transfer, resulting in powerful propulsion. Additionally, the durable PUMAGRIP rubber compound ensures optimal traction on various surfaces, allowing you to focus on your performance. With a weight further reduced by the ULTRAWEAVE material, these shoes are ideal for road running, providing maximum comfort and support for neutral pronation.
- NITROFOAM Elite for lightweight, responsive cushioning
- PWRPLATE for improved stability and energy transfer
- PUMAGRIP for excellent traction on all surfaces
- ULTRAWEAVE material for low weight and high speed.
